编程语言
首页 > 编程语言> > 【java】java 如何不使用第三个变量来交换两个数的值

【java】java 如何不使用第三个变量来交换两个数的值

作者:互联网

在这里插入图片描述

1.概述

今天是一个悲伤的一天,我的悲伤逆流成河。非常非常的悲伤。主要是有这个一个面试题。如何不使用第三个变量来交换两个数的值。

考官说小学生都会的题目,你不会?我他妈还就是没回答上来。

然后百度了一下,如下:

此处转载:如何不使用第三个变量来交换两个数的值

最近在看《c++从入门到精通》自学c++,里面有一道课后题是如何做到不适用第三个变量来交换两个数的值,以下是我在网上查找到的资料,记录下并作为笔记。

题目:a=10,b=15,将a / b的值互换。

通常我们的做法是(尤其是在学习阶段):定义一个新的变量,借助它完成交换。代码如下:

  int a,b;
  a

标签:java,变量,交换,c++,悲伤,第三个
来源: https://blog.csdn.net/qq_21383435/article/details/117375635